Here is my full US trip transcript: PART 1

When i decided to use my visa for birthing purposes, my sister inlaw referred me to this thread on nairaland..So i came in here as a novice...i read through the different pages and made my jottings..started scouting for hospitals and got an affordable one in Marietta, Georgia in. September..

Called the hospital, paid my hospital bills and they emailed my receipt to me...Called their gynae clinic and scheduled an appointment with them..went to my hospital in Nigeria in my 31weeks and ran all the necessary test and ultrasound..
Booked my flight with airfrance for the 21st of October..saw on their website that i can get fit to fly from my doctor and was shocked wen i got to the airport that day and im told to go to their port health office for a medical clearance...after ranting and speaking in tongues, i sha went and paid 2k to get the cert..the fit to fly from my doc wasn't even asked for after wasting money..mtsheew!!

My flight to france was rescheduled from 11:05pm to 1:10pm and we finally left naija by 2:15pm..I was the only pregnant woman on board..There was no preferential treatment wotsoever..even when they announced our boarding, they started wit pple travelling wit kids then sky priority passengers..omo na so i get up go join the queue as i was already tired and angry with the whole delay..we sha left, the feeding was horrible..i kept on eating just bread �, drinking plenty water and using the toilet like mad woman. ( I made sure i chosed one of the aisle seat)

We landed atlanta and i headed straight to the POE queue...The line was too much but i had to manage and wait for my turn...Connected to the airport wifi and contacted my hubby and host.

(Meanwhile i was praying i meet either the black cbp woman or the black man that looked cheerful and all nice but alas i went to the mean looking white dude cos someone was directing us)

Me: Hi
CBP: Hello, Passport please (barely looking at me)
Me: (in my mind i was like ah i don long matter be dat)
CBP: What are you here for?
Me: Vacation and probably have my baby (dunno if he even hrd the baby part)
CBP: When was the last time you came to the US?
Me: Never been here before, this is actually my first time
CBP: (Now looked up at me) Can i.have your itenarary? Wot do you do
Me: Sure, brought out my ticket and gave to him.. while an answering the second question( im an electrical/electronic engineer works with bla bla bla
CBP: So you are staying till January? (after looking at my ticket)
Me: Yeah i would
CBP: Are you staying with family or friend?
Me: Family
CBP: Were in atlanta?
Me: Marietta
CBP: Okay place you four fingers on ghe scanning machine, then took my pictures and stamps my passport..
Me: I was in shock..wanted to ask him if he even hrd i came to give birth cos he didnt even ask to see my money, or ask for all the plenty correspondence i had inside my bag..I sha received sense and closed my mouth.
CBP: Welcome to America but im sorry since you declared foodstuff i will av to take you for the next process so they can inspect your bag..
He puts my declaration form and passport inside a green file and called someone to take me...

I got to another female office who told me to go get my bags and directed someone to take me to the baggage inspection room...
I got there and met a nice white man..he told me to open my box cos it was padlocked..
He saw my dried leaves and said he was impressed how i neatly packed it wit clear labelling..asked if i av egusi, ogbono etc i told him yes..he looked at my passport and tried pronouncing my name in a funny way..i laughed and help him and told him the english meaning...
He asked if i av a nickname,i told him and and he laughed.. Gave me my passport and asked me to go..
Omo the thing was still like a movie..i took my two bags..got a trolley and rolled it out myself and met up wit my host..
The whole poe experience took like 15mins...Something that gave me sleepless night...wen we landed atlanta,my heart was beating fast.. but it all ended in praise...

I have learnt my lesson, whatever will be will be..Sometimes we panick for nothing..
This was my first time in the US and didnt use my visa for the original intention..

Nairaland really helped me thats why i said i must give back..someone tensed might relax from this..

Currently awaiting my doctors appointment next week and baby's arrival..

They collect only four documents when you do drop box.
- Passport with expired visa
- DS- 160 form
- Letter of interview waiver
- GTB teller

I think you should make up your mind on what you want to do, either apply for an interview or do the dropbox and if they are not satisfied they will call you in for an interview, this you have no power over. As long as all bills were paid for i think you are good.

The funny thing is I have gone through the process before, too bad I am quite forgetful on details hence my question.

That said. . . .

Same doctor Dr Emmanuel Soyoola- bill now $3,150(Labs, Ultrasound, Prenatal office visits, Vaginal delivery)

Made payment of $3,600 to Eastside Medical Center(waiting for final bill-possibly by tomorrow),

Epidural $950(Totalis $1,950 but discounted if prepaid),

Pediatrician $600 for 2 days hospital stay.
